Everyone Wants to Pamper the Lucky Daughter Chapter 127

Chapter 127: Chapter 128: Brother Lan_1

Translator: 549690339

Passengers boarding the ferry and stall vendors rushed over, surrounding the two people, chattering with skepticism.

“Cough cough.”

In a short while, the unconscious old man coughed weakly and woke up, opening his murky eyes.

The atmosphere changed suddenly.

“Gosh, he really brought him back to life? Incredible.” “Right? I've never seen something like this before.” “Look at this young man's remarkable medical skills.”

“Old Man Li is so lucky to have met such a divine doctor.”

“Elder, you are old and frail. In the future, don't go out by yourself. I have a few heart-saving pills here for you to keep. When you have trouble breathing, take one, and it will work quickly.”

The young man seemed not to hear the noisy discussion, took a small bottle from his medicine box, poured out a few dark red pills, helped the old man up, and stuffed them into his hand.

“Thank you.”

The old man clenched the pills, shakily took out some copper coins from his pocket, and tried to hand them to him.

“Elder, don't worry about it, keep the money for yourself.”

The young man smiled and carried his medicine box, squeezed out of the crowd, and walked towards the passenger ship docked at the ferry terminal.

Su Qingluo held the Little Prince in her arms, witnessing the young man's entire rescue process, and greatly admired his proficient life-saving skills.

“Lan, brother.”

While feeling all these emotions, the Little Prince in her arms suddenly uttered a few indistinct syllables.

“Xuan'er, what are you saying?”

Su Qingluo instinctively pressed her ear to his mouth.

“Brother Lan.”

The Little Prince stretched out his little hand, pointing at the young man.

“Xuan'er, do you know him?”

Wang Meng, feeling curious, also leaned in closer.

“Medicine, leg, can't move.”

The Little Prince seemed to dislike mentioning the events related to the young man, pouted pitifully, and wanted to cry.

“Xuan'er be good, don't cry, sister won't ask anymore.”

A faint light flashed in Su Qingluo's eyes, as she quickly inferred a place from the few scattered syllables the Little Prince had let out.

Medicine King Valley.

Xuan'er's leg could not move during the treatment at Medicine King Valley.

Although he was very young, he still remembered that dark memory deep in his heart.

“From the looks of it, he wants to cross the river by boat, but which village is he going to?”

Wang Meng was very curious about the young man and stared at him closely.

There are a few villages in the south, not far from Woniu Village on the other side of the river.

“Maybe it's our village.”

Su Qingluo had a slight guess about the young man's identity.

“Huh?”

Wang Meng was puzzled, “Why our village? I've never heard of any relatives of ours who know medical skills.”

“We'll find out when we get to the village.”

Su Qingluo bounced the Little Prince around, shifting his soft little body from her left arm to her right arm.

“Are you tired? Let me carry him.”

Wang Meng looked at her, instinctively reaching out to take the Little Prince.

“No, Sister is carrying.”

The Little Prince stubbornly hugged Su Qingluo's neck, refusing to let go of his sister.

“Never mind, I can still hold on for a while.'

Su Qingluo smiled helplessly, enduring the soreness in her arm, and lifted the cuddly child a little higher.

“He's wearing so many clothes because it's winter. Xuan'er usually isn't heavy, but his mother wrapped him like a dumpling. The clothes alone must weigh almost ten pounds.”

“Right? When we left, his mother was still worried he wasn't dressed warmly enough.”

Wang Meng laughed along: “If I hadn't run fast, he would have gotten another two layers.”

“The ferry is almost full; we should get on.”

Su Qingluo, with sharp eyes, noticed the Ferryman pushing the bamboo pole and signaling Wang Meng to board the boat.

“Alright.'

Wang Meng took out six copper coins from his pocket, ran to the front of the ferry, handed them to the Ferryman, boarded the boat first, then turned back to help Su Qingluo on board..
